FYI, here is a pic of the single pack that contains 3 Samsung 13Q’s on the right for 1.3Ah. On the left is an older double pack that contains 6 Samsumg 15M for 3Ah. The single packs can be nice in that they weigh next to nothing at all. But of course they lack any kind of capacity.

According to the reviews by HKJ, the R’s are slightly better. But maybe that lies within the margin of error for just a few samples? Both will output 20A at full capacity. In a drill pack I don’t think it matters. In something like a flashlight, a little better becomes a “must have”
